Transaction 17db4b3c374c2fd116e23b61f30e2cae5354f19ce1d86dfd3d1a4de2ffb1b576

1 Input
2 Outputs
  • 17db4b3c374c2fd116e23b61f30e2cae5354f19ce1d86dfd3d1a4de2ffb1b576:0
  • value  634000
    address  32o7Tb6x1iekfK4kKYMv1UXTAVXYkXgPLG
  • 17db4b3c374c2fd116e23b61f30e2cae5354f19ce1d86dfd3d1a4de2ffb1b576:1
  • value  2306078
    address  1MMM7wERjcoRQRHC5xmpXcBf2aSNmmjXB